Grammar Softwares
I have finished writing a book and I'm in contact with a PR agent to help me promote them. At first I wanted to pay for them to proof read, but was told by a friend that all these publishing or promotion companies use is a grammar software, they don't sit and read everything by themselves. I was told that I'll basically be paying them to use a software that I can use myself. This led me to using Grammarly, but I was wondering if there are any other grammar or proof reader softwares available.
Re: Grammar Softwares
I use Google Docs together with regular spellcheck in Chrome.
I tried Grammarly but didn't like it as they didn't allow me to import my whole book,
so found it easier to simply use Googles own tools.
